Once the idea takes root, the next phase is planning. This is where the vision is translated into a tangible blueprint. Developers and stakeholders collaborate to define the software’s features, functionality, and overall architecture. This stage often involves creating wireframes or mockups, visual representations of how the software will look and operate. As the blueprint solidifies, the development phase begins. This is where the magic happens, and the actual coding takes place. Developers use programming languages to write the software, crafting the lines of code that will ultimately bring the project to life. This process can be both exhilarating and challenging, as it requires not only technical skills but also creativity and problem-solving. During development, testing is a crucial companion. This phase ensures that the software functions as intended and meets the quality standards set during the planning stage. Developers conduct various tests to identify and fix bugs, ensuring that the user experience is smooth and enjoyable. As technology continues to evolve, so too does the process of building software. New methodologies, such as agile development, emphasize flexibility and collaboration among teams. This approach allows for rapid iteration and adaptation, much like the ebb and flow of life itself. Embracing change is essential, as it encourages innovation and responsiveness to user needs.
